2017-12-03 14 views
0

Webブラウザ用のSpring MVC Restアプリケーションを作成したい場合は、アンドロイドとios Webブラウザでは、私はangular2を使用しています。 私は、私は私のSpring Mvcアプリケーションプロジェクトディレクトリ内に角度コードを入れたり、角度のための別のインスタンスを作成する必要が混乱しています。私は別のインスタンスを作成する必要があります両方の場合、Tomcatサーバーに角度コードを展開します。サーバ上にアンギュラ2デプロイされたSpring MVC

答えて

0

あなたは両方を実行できます。

angle2ファイルをtomcatに配置する場合は、look here。これはまっすぐではないかもしれません。

別に展開する場合は、サーバ(spring REST)とクライアント(angular2)を指定してから、ngコマンドまたはapache、nginxなどのWebサーバーを使用してangular2アプリをデプロイできます。 hereのように表示されます

0

どのような方法でも実行できます。 SPA + RESTテクノロジー・スタックと


しかし 、私は戻って、フロントエンドと を分離好む静的リソースが最高のフロントサーバーから提供されているので、残りのAPIで終わります。フロントエンドサーバー(nginx、apache2など)は非常に強力で、静的リソースにはCacheを使用できるため、静的リソース(すべてのHTMLコンテンツ、JS、CSS、イメージ)を単一の展開で管理できます。

関連する問題